    Hello. My website at http://www.fumcaustin.org appears to have a padding issue on mobile only on the right hand side. I haven't modified the mobile CSS since launch of this website so don't know if an update conflicted with this or if manual adjustments are needed.

    Please view on iphone and let me know if there is an easy fix to have my iphone 6 or 4 view the mobile site without the padding on the right hand side.

    I would say it is the slider's navigation arrows creating the gap in responsive mode. You could look to see if there is a setting to disable the arrows in responsive mode.

    I was able to fix my mobile padding issue using this code. This topic can be closed.

    html,body
    {
    width: 100%;
    height: 100%;
    margin: 0px;
    padding: 0px;
    overflow-x: hidden;
    }

    Glad you got it working. Since you applied styling fix at the body level, I would just make sure it did not affect anything else around the site.
